Virtual server hosting or cloud computing could be the latest phenomenon to have broken through within the IT world. Even though this may appear like an alien concept to the people who are not technically minded, virtualisation to be a concept, first surfaced inside the 1960s when computation scientist John McCarthy preached around the 'public utility'. Truly, we're no more while in the concept stage. Today, it is the conversation starter in every business.

Virtual hosting is among the most new way to compute and may be described as a pool of shared servers which often can deliver individual IT infrastructures for most different users. Virtualisation conserve money making a difference to your environment by eradicating the challenge of underutilisation of physical servers, so learning the realm of cloud computing needs to be a high priority for businesses coming from all sizes.

1. Cloud Computing for "Dummies" (2009) 
This book is quite obvious to see, so that it is suitable for readers of all levels. Even if you're not just a technology whizz, you are going to still discover the information provided on this printed guide quite simple to digest. Published by a team of experts, this is the very up-to-date summary of just what the recent technological revolution is about.

2. The Big Switch: Rewiring the World from Edison to Google
This publication is written that has a speculative approach, considering our computer revolution and discussing the possible advantages and disadvantages that any of us could face in the foreseeable future. Correlating today's IT developments with all the electric grid, The fundamental Switch takes us into days gone by and provides us a possible forecast of the future.

3. Executive's Help guide Cloud Computing 
Manufactured for absolute practicality, this book can advise business leaders of the best ways to advance forward inside of a world where clouds lead how. This is a non-technical guide that explains how organisations can conserve money while achieving significant growth.
